Protein Variants

Protein Variants Comment Organism
Y110F no significant change in products Chlamydomonas reinhardtii
Y110L remodeling the active site to alter the electronics results in delayed timing of the hydride migration from methyl attack of the DELTA24-bond, that thereby produces metabolic switching of product ratios in favor of DELTA25(27)-olefins or impairs the second C1-transfer activity Chlamydomonas reinhardtii

lanosterol + S-adenosyl-L-methionine
-
Chlamydomonas reinhardtii 24beta-methyllanosta-8,25(27)-enol + 24(28)-methylenelanosterol + S-adenosyl-L-homocysteine products are 55% 24beta-methyllanosta-8,25(27)-enol, 38% 24(28)-methylenelanosterol (eburicol), and 7% 24beta-ethyllanosta-8,25(27)-enol ?
additional information enzyme catalyzes a sterol methylation pathway by the algal DELTA25(27)-olefin route, where methylation proceeds by a conserved SN2 reaction and de-protonation proceeds from the pro-Z methyl group on lanosterol corresponding to C27 Chlamydomonas reinhardtii ?
